Novice brewers generally learn how to avoid making beer that tastes like old, dirty socks. In the University of California–Davis brewing science program, students are taught to guard against contamination by Brettanomyces, or Brett for short, a wild yeast often found in the air that’s nearly impossible to get rid of once it invades your equipment, and that makes your beer taste goaty ...

When you get pastrami from a good deli, it's not steamed, it's braised on a steam line. The whole brisket is sitting 1/2 in water in a steam table - when pastrami is ordered, a guy spears it with a carving fork and puts it on a slicer and cuts slices, then back it goes into the pan.

Metro: Dom/Hauptbahnhof (multiple lines) This is an outlet of one of Cologne's largest breweries. It has typical Cologne brewery food with typical Cologne brewery service. The waiters, here known as 'Köbes', are generally quite competent, but consider yourself warned about their strange sense of humor.

A roasted boneless leg of lamb makes an impressive centerpiece for your table, but this recipe is easy enough to pull off any time. A classic gremolata perfumes the lamb; the mixture of garlic, lemon, and parsley holds its own against the strong flavor of the meat.
I'm a minimalist. I put a tsp of rosemary in my spice grinder with a tsp of sea salt and half a tsp of pepper corns, grind it to a powder, and use that as a rub for roast pork loin. Rub it in well, let rest half an hour, brush with olive oil, roast til done but not overdone - pork should be juicy, imo.
